PURPOSE To examine structural changes in the lacrimal sac epithelium and associated lymphoid tissue of rabbits with experimentally induced dacryocystitis. METHODS Experimental dacryocystitis was induced by an inoculation of Staphylococcus aureus into the lacrimal sac.   Received: 11 March, 2009 Accepted: 8 July, 2009   Abstract   Background & Aims: One of the most common causes of Epiphora or abnormal tearing or recurrent infection is Dacryocystitis. The Dacryocystorhinostomy involves fistulization of the lacrimal sac into the nasal cavity which may alleviate the symptoms.
